Pintados
June 29th
This month-long celebration begins on June 29th and includes the Kasadyaan Festival. It’s a celebration of the baby Jesus and includes traditional body painting and tattooing in the style of the pintado warriors. There is a colorful grand parade with tattooed performers demonstrating tribal dancing in the center of Tacloban city.
Location Tacloban, Philippines
